About this business

The Austin Humane Society (AHS) is Austin's largest no-kill, non profit animal shelter and dog and cat adoption center. Each day, we have hundreds of cats and dogs in our shelter that are looking for a second chance at love and a family. We serve close to 8,000 animals each year through our both our adoption program and free feral cat spay and neuter clinic. AHS receives no city, state or federal funding, and relies solely on the support of individuals and businesses in our community.
